Many of us experience being overly sensitive and more reactive than we'd like to be throughout the day at work, but why? When we are overly reliant on external validation and reactive to external pressures--driven by fear of judgment, criticism, and failure--we lose our composure.
The good news is, like any important skill, composure is something you can learn and cultivate by creating strong personal boundaries, building confidence, developing self-awareness, and aligning yourself and your values. This is what is explored profoundly in this book.
Drawing on more than twenty years of experience as corporate executives, executive coaches, and their expertise in neurolinguistics and trauma and PTSD therapy, Kate Purmal and her colleagues Lee Epting and Joshua Isaac Smith deliver a unique approach to navigating work environments that don't feel psychologically safe.
Using proven techniques, COMPOSURE shows how you can compose yourself to elevate your presence at work, at home, and, ultimately, within yourself.
À propos des auteurs:
Kate is an executive coach, corporate board director, and business school lecturer at Stanford, Georgetown, and the University of Michigan. She has served as CEO, COO, and CFO for numerous technology companies. Kate has two grown children and lives in San Diego with her husband, James.
Lee Epting is an executive coach and business school lecturer at the University of Michigan. She is a former technology product executive from Nokia, Vodafone, and, most recently, Samsung, where she led a multibillion-dollar business unit. Lee has a college-age son and lives in Florida with her husband, Ciro.
Joshua is an executive coach, trauma therapist, and behavioral specialist focusing on neuroscience-informed approaches to leadership, resilience, and mindfulness. Joshua was previously CEO of a telecommunications company that he sold at age 32.
